heartstruck (medicine)


heartstruck


1. Driven to the heart; infixed in the mind. "His heartstruck injuries."

2. Shocked with pain, fear, or remorse; dismayed; heartstricken.

Hebraic (iou)



Hebraic adjective. LME.
[Christian Latin Hebraicus from late Greek Hebraikos, from Hebra- based on Aramaic iray: see HEBREW, -IC.]
Pertaining or relating to the Hebrews or to their language; Hebrew.
Hebraical adjective (now rare) E17.
Hebraically adverb in Hebrew Fashion; in the manner of the Hebrews or their language, spec. with ref. to the fact that Hebrew is written from right to left: E18.
Hebraician noun = HEBRAIST 1 E17-E18.
